Gusa

GUSA is the student government of Georgetown University in Washington, DC (United States). It has been an effective voice since the late 19th century. The current administration is led by a President, Kelley Hampton, and Vice President, Luis Torres. Notable alumni include Richard McCooey, founder of popular local restauarants 1789 and The Tombs; former Senator Philip A. Hart; and famed magazine publisher Cond Nast.
